小白最懂小白,哈哈哈哈。话不多说,开始操作!
在安装pytorch的时候我们会先面临一个问题:“安装CPU版还是GPU版”。CPU版安装简单,而GPU版运算更快。考虑到咱都来入门深度学习了,还怕困难吗?咱不怕。
安装GPU版
在pytorch官网https://pytorch.org/get-started/locally/可以看到如下:
我选择pip方法安装,听说conda方法可以利用虚拟环境让一台电脑上同时存在多个版本的pytorch环境,但是我就先pip试试了,因为我有VS code。
怎么选择CUDA呢?
显卡驱动的版本越高,它能够支持的CUDA版本就越高。那么我手上这台电脑的显卡驱动是什么级别的呢?
控制面板-管理3D设置-系统信息-显示
我的显卡是GeForce MX150,驱动程序版本是391.35
-组件
最高支持CUDA版本9.1.84
我觉得有点拉跨,所以我来到了NVIDIA官网https://www.nvidia.cn/Download/index.aspx?lang=cn#试图升级我的驱动
找到了驱动版本528.49,妙啊!
能够支持的CUDA 版本一下子就到12了!
现在的pytorch也不用单独安装CUDA和CUDNN了,直接去pytorch官网安装即可。
把Command复制到CMD命令行里运行,安装完成后打开VS Code。
import torch
print(torch.cuda.is_available()) # 查看是不是用的GPU/是不是已经有了CUDA
print(cudnn.is_available()) #查看是不是已经有了CUDNN
都打印TRUE就搞定啦。